About this app

Mullvad VPN sends your phone's internet traffic through an encrypted tunnel, so the cafe wifi you are on and the sites you visit learn a lot less about you. Every setting defaults to the safer option, and the app is built to stop traffic leaking outside the tunnel rather than quietly letting it through.

It connects over WireGuard, can block ads and other unwanted content at the DNS level, lets you point it at a custom DNS server, and can send only some of your apps through the tunnel. The code has been audited by outside security firms.

Mullvad is a paid service, so you need a subscription before the app can connect to anything. The client is open source; the servers you connect through are run by Mullvad.
